  • The Athletics outrighted Toro to Triple-A Las Vegas on Wednesday after he cleared waivers. With none of MLB's other 29 teams putting in a waiver claim for Toro after he was designated for assignment Tuesday, the 27-year-old will stick around in the Oakland organization as infield depth at the Triple-A level. Toro slashed .240/.293/.350 with six home runs, four stolen bases, 26 RBI and 34 runs over 364 plate appearances with the Athletics before losing his spot on the 40-man roster.

  • The Athletics designated Toro for assignment Tuesday. The 27-year-old was acquired from the Brewers during the offseason but has now lost his place on the Athletics' 26-man and 40-man rosters. Toro has played in 94 games and posted a .240/.293/.350 slash line with six homers, four stolen bases, 26 RBI and 34 runs.

  • Toro is out of the lineup for Thursday's game against the Mets. He appears to have lost hold of a regular spot at third base to rookie Darell Hernaiz. Toro finds himself on the bench Thursday for the fourth time in five games, with the last two absences coming against left-handed pitchers and the first two coming versus righties. The Athletics will return everyday designated hitter Brent Rooker (personal) from the paternity list later this weekend, so Toro's outlook for playing time will likely only worsen in the coming days.

  • Toro is not in the lineup for Wednesday's contest versus the Mets, Martin Gallegos of MLB.com reports. For the fourth time in five games, Darell Hernaiz has drawn the start at third base over Toro, though Toro picked up a start at first base during that stretch. Since coming off the injured list last month, Toro is slashing just .151/.224/.189 over 16 games.
